Meta Materials saw the highest growth of 0.99% in patent filings and no patents were granted in April in Q2 2024. Compared to Q1 2024, Q2 2024 saw an increase in patent filings by 0.99% and no change in grants. GlobalData’s DataBook provides a comprehensive analysis of Meta Materials’s patent filings and grants. Meta Materials has been focused on protecting inventions in United States(US) with three publications in Q2 2024

The United States(US) Patent Office dominates the patent filings and grants with nearly 100% filings and 100% grants. The United States(US) patent Office are among the top ten patent offices where Meta Materials is filings its patents. Among the top granted patent authorities, Meta Materials has 100% of its grants in United States(US).

Siemens could be the strongest competitor for Meta Materials

In terms of grant share, Meta Materials stands in seventh position among its competitors. Siemens and Meta Materials secured the top positions according to recent patent publication data.

Patents related to nano tech and silicon photonics lead Meta Materials's portfolio

Meta Materials has the highest number of patents in nano tech followed by, silicon photonics and climate change. For nano tech, nearly 50% of patents were filed and 14% of patents were granted in Q2 2024.

Electrification technologies related patents lead Meta Materials portfolio followed by automobile batteries, and lithium ion (li-ion) batteries

Meta Materials has highest number of patents in electrification technologies followed by automobile batteries, lithium ion (li-ion) batteries, advanced batteries, and television.

GlobalData patents database covers bibliographic from all 100+ patenting authorities. All patents are tagged to 18+ industries and 300+ sub-sectors based on technology classification, keywords, and associated companies. They are also tagged to various industries themes (100+) and technology domains (1800+) of focus.

Patents database further disambiguates assignee names (13m names) and associate corporate tree hierarchy in current/point in time ownerships (320k entities). GlobalData sources content directly from national patent offices on a weekly basis.
